Maximizing Growth on YouTube
Optimize Your Content for Discovery
To make the most of a YouTube subscribers panel, start by optimizing your content for discovery. This involves:
- Keyword Research: Use tools like Google Trends and YouTube's search suggest feature to identify trending topics and keywords in your niche.
- Engaging Thumbnails: Create eye-catching thumbnails that accurately represent your content and entice viewers to click.
- Compelling Titles: Craft titles that are informative yet intriguing, incorporating primary keywords naturally.
Engage with Your Audience
Building a community is essential for sustained growth. Here are some tactics:
- Interactive Content: Encourage viewer participation through polls, Q&A sessions, and live streams.
- Consistent Posting Schedule: Regular uploads help maintain audience interest and improve your channel's visibility.
- Respond to Comments: Engage with your audience by responding to comments, which fosters a sense of community and loyalty.
Leveraging TikTok for Cross-Platform Growth
Create Short, Engaging Videos
TikTok's format is perfect for driving traffic to your YouTube channel. Consider these strategies:
- Teasers and Trailers: Share short clips or highlights from your YouTube videos to pique interest.
- Collaborate with Influencers: Partner with TikTok influencers to reach a broader audience and drive traffic to your channel.
- Use Hashtags Wisely: Incorporate trending and niche-specific hashtags to increase the visibility of your content.
Analyze and Adapt
Track your performance using TikTok's analytics tools to understand what resonates with your audience. Adjust your strategy based on this data to optimize engagement and conversion rates.
